Important Dates for Your Semester 2 Exams

Stay informed about the key timelines related to your Semester 2 examinations:

Examination Process Dates

  • When You Filled the Exam Form: The online process to fill out your examination forms started on March 27, 2025. This is a very important step, as you can’t take the exam without filling this form.
  • Last Day to Fill the Form: The deadline for submitting your examination forms was April 10, 2025. We hope you all managed to submit it on time!
  • Exam Fees: Everyone had to pay an examination fee of Rs. 600/-. This fee was the same for all students, whether boys or girls, and for all categories. You usually pay this fee online using debit cards, credit cards, or internet banking.
  • When Exams Started: Your Semester 2 exams officially began on May 2, 2025. These exams test what you learned throughout the semester.
  • Admit Card Handout: Your admit cards, which are like your entry tickets to the exam hall, were released before the exams, usually around April 28-29, 2025. These cards tell you your exam centre, timings, and roll number.

How to Check Your VKSU UG Semester 2 Result When It’s Ready

Once VKSU officially publishes the results, checking your score card online will be very easy. Here’s a simple, step-by-step guide to help you find your results quickly:

Your Step-by-Step Guide to Accessing Results

  1. Visit the Official VKSU Result Website: The first and most important step is to visit the university’s official examination result portal. The correct website address is vksuexams.com. Be careful not to use any unofficial or fake websites, as they might not be safe or give you correct information.
  2. Look for the Result Link: On the vksuexams.com homepage, scan the page carefully. There will be a clear link that says something like “UG Semester 2 Result 2024-28” or “Click Here for Semester 2 Results.” This link will guide you to the result checking page.
  3. Choose Your Study Course: On the next page, you will likely need to select your specific degree course. Make sure to click on your course, whether it’s BA (Bachelor of Arts), BSc (Bachelor of Science), or B.Com (Bachelor of Commerce). Choosing the wrong course will not show your result.
  4. Enter Your Details Carefully: This is a crucial step. You will be asked to enter two important pieces of information:
    • Your Roll Number: This is a unique number given to you for your exams. You can find it on your admit card.
    • Your Registration Number: This number is given to you when you first enroll in the university.

    Make sure to type these numbers very accurately. Even a small mistake can prevent your result from showing up.

  5. Click ‘Submit’ and See Your Result: After entering both your Roll Number and Registration Number, find the “Submit” or “Get Result” button and click on it. Your detailed result, including your marks in each subject, should then appear on your screen. You will also have the option to download or print this result page for your own records. It’s always a good idea to keep a copy.

What to Do if You Can’t Open Your Result Page

It’s quite normal for many students to try and check their results at the exact same time when they are first released. This can sometimes cause problems like “server error” messages, pages not loading, or showing “page not found.” If you face any of these issues, please don’t get worried! Here are some helpful tips:

Simple Troubleshooting Steps

  • Try Checking Later or During Quiet Times: The website gets very busy right after results are announced. Trying to check your result late at night or very early in the morning (for example, between 1 AM and 5 AM) can often work better because fewer people are online at that time.
  • Switch Browsers or Devices: Sometimes, the problem might be with your internet browser (like Chrome, Firefox, or Safari) or the device you are using (like your phone or computer). Try opening the website using a different browser, or try checking from a desktop computer if you were using your phone.
  • Check Your Internet Connection: Make sure your internet is working well and is strong. A slow or unstable internet connection can stop the page from loading correctly.
  • Wait for Official News from VKSU: If the website is down for a long time, VKSU usually puts out a notice about it on their main website’s notice board. They might tell you when the website will be back up or provide alternative links. Keep an eye on the official VKSU website for such announcements.
  • Ask Your College for Help: If you’ve tried everything and still can’t access your result, don’t hesitate to reach out to your college administration or their help desk. They might have a direct way to help you or can give you specific guidance.

Understanding Your VKSU Score Card and Next Steps

Once you manage to see your result online, it’s important to understand what it means and what happens next. The online result you see is usually a provisional result. This means it’s a temporary copy.

What Comes After Your Online Result

  • Applying for Scrutiny (Re-evaluation): If you check your marks and strongly feel there has been a mistake in the totaling or evaluation of your answer sheet, you often have the option to apply for scrutiny or re-evaluation. This process allows the university to recheck your paper. You’ll usually need to apply for this through your college or the official VKSU portal within a specific number of days after the results are out. There will be a fee for this service.
  • Collecting Your Official Marksheet (Hard Copy): The most important document is your official marksheet, which is a physical paper document. This hard copy of your marksheet will not be available online. Instead, the university will send these official marksheets to your respective colleges. You will then need to visit your college to collect it.
  • Make sure to stay in touch with your college administration for announcements about when and how to collect your official marksheet. This document is crucial for your future studies or job applications.
